Windward Reports is simply the easiest way to create professional reports from your MySQL database.
Windward Reports allows you to create and manage unlimited number of reports based on tables or queries. It’s friendly wizard style interface helps you selecting only the data you wish to view on your report, sort the datain any manner, export reports to all common formats, and More!
Why Windward? With Windward you use Microsoft Word, Excel or PowerPoint as your layout tool. Template design is super-fast and you can quickly & easily do things that are impossible with other reporting and docgen systems.
•Available in both a Java (pure Java) and .NET (100% managed code) systems.
•Create high-performance, multi-threaded and modular Java, C#, VisualBasic, C++, Python, or PHP applications that you can build and run on desktop, server and embedded platforms. (Note: the design is in Office but the engine does not use Office - details at
Behind the Scenes.)
•Incorporating Windward into your program can be as little as 3 lines of code.
•Easily generate complex queries using our SQL Wizard. Truly so easy that someone new to SQL can generate almost any query.
•Create datasets of complex views to provide simple tables to access that data.
•PODs give you a powerful way to deliver drag & drop of not just data tags, but complex sub reports with no limitation on what combination of document and tag can be in the POD.
•Commands to select data include a large number of macros. And you can easily add your own macros for more power.
•Design your reports in Microsoft Office. No training, no learning curve, and a UI that is superbly designed. Because it's Office, non-programmers can create reports faster with AutoTag than with any other reporting product.
Our Office AddIn AutoTag makes data layout and source mapping trivial.
•Pull in additional text & documents with a single tag. You can also repeat parts of the document, include conditional parts of the document, and much more.
•With Windward your template is a free form document, exactly how document generation should be.
•When you design a report in Excel it expands all references in the output so that a SUM(C3:C3) where row 3 is repeated 20 times in the output for 20 rows of data becomes SUM(C3:C22). With Excel all of your output formulas are still live. Output macros are evaluated and the result displayed. It also uses the full Excel formatting so you can have a different format for positive & negative numbers, currencies, and anything else you need.
•Conditional formatting of data using the same syntax as Excel can be specified in all templates - Word, Excel, & PowerPoint.
•Report generation is measured in
tens of pages/second, not seconds/page.
For more information please go to
Enterprise Level MySQL Reporting & Document Generation System